Group Product Manager, Generative AI, Google Cloud
The application window will remain open until at least October 23, 2025. You can share preferred working locations from Kirkland, WA; Boulder, CO; New York, NY; or Sunnyvale, CA.
Minimum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ree or equivalent practical experience.
10 years of experience in product management or a related technical role.
5 years of experience taking technical products from conception to launch (e.g., ideation to execution, end-to-end, 0 to 1).
Experience with the domain area of Generative AI or Large Language Models.
Preferred Qualifications
Master’s degree in a technology or business related field.
7 years of experience working cross-functionally with engineering, UX/UI, sales finance, and other stakeholders.
7 years of experience in a business function or role (e.g., strategic marketing, business operations, consulting).
5 years of experience preparing and delivering technical presentations to senior leadership.
5 years of experience in software development or engineering.
Knowledge of accessibility best practices and curiosity for incorporating accessibility into product development.
About the Job At Google, we put our users first. You will work cross‑functionally to guide products from conception to launch, breaking down complex problems and driving product development. You will incubate, prototype, and iterate in the GCP ecosystem to provide Generative AI‑driven experiences and solutions. Google Cloud accelerates every organization’s ability to transform digitally, delivering enterprise‑grade solutions that help developers build more sustainably.
Compensation The US base salary range for this full‑time position is $227,000–$320,000 plus bonus, equity, and benefits.
Responsibilities
Own PRDs and collaborate with partner teams (e.g., engineers, PgMs, UX) during product design.
Own and oversee definition of product roadmaps.
Serve as the product vision and narrative champion, achieving outcomes greater than the sum of its parts.
Validate market size and opportunity (e.g., user‑based, strategic opportunity, revenue).
Lead the team through defining, identifying, collecting, and tracking appropriate product or business metrics.
